There are a number of causes of water leaks, and also we have assembled the typical factors below. Inspect to see if you have actually had associated concerns in your home recently.

Damaged pipe joints


Pipeline joints are the parts of our plumbing system where the pipelines attach. They are the weakest point of our plumbing system. Because of this, they are a lot more prone to deterioration. It is necessary to note that even though pipelines are developed to endure pressure and last for a while, they weren't created to last permanently; as a result, they would wear away with time. This degeneration might cause cracks in plumbing systems. A common sign of harmed pipeline joints is extreme sound from faucets.

Corrosion


As your pipework ages, it obtains weak and more prone to corrosion after the frequent passage of water through them, which can eat away at pipes as well as trigger splits. A visible sign of corrosion in your home plumbing system is discoloration and although this may be tough to detect because of the majority of pipelines hidden away. Once they are old to guarantee a sound plumbing system, we encourage doing a frequent check-up every few years as well as change pipes

Obstructed drains


Food bits, dust, and also grease can trigger clogged up drains as well as obstruct the passage of water in and out of your sink. If undealt with, boosted stress within the seamless gutters can cause an overflow and end up splitting or bursting pipes. To avoid clogged drains pipes in your house, we encourage you to avoid pouring particles down the drain and also routine cleaning of sinks.

Broken seals


One more root cause of water leaks in houses is damaged seals of house devices that utilize water, e.g., a dishwasher. When such home appliances are mounted, seals are set up around water connectors for simple flow of water with the equipment. Therefore, a broken seal can trigger leak of water when in use.

How to detect water leaks in the household?


The best way to check for any dripping or leakages in your drainage system is to check the usage of water during the colder months regularly. There may be a possible leakage in the piping system if a family comprising of four families has their water bills for 12,000 gallons a month.



Next check your water meter in-between hours when kitchen and bathrooms are not being used. If there are ups and downs in your meter’s reading then you might be facing some water leaking problems.



A quick way to check for leakages in the toilets is to drop some food colours in the toilet tank. If the colour appears on the commote in 10 mins before the flush is used, then there’s a leak. After the 10 mins flush the toilet to avoid stains in the tank.
